Specifications and technical data
- SKU: A2165402945-1
- Mark: Mercedes (Genuine OE)
- Condition: Used
- OEM Part Number: A2165402945
- Substitutable numbers: A2165402945, A 216 540 29 45
- Category: ECUs & Computer Modules
Function and application of the cruise control speed sensor
The cruise control speed sensor in the Mercedes ML W164 model works with the vehicle's control system, transmitting a signal about the current speed to the module responsible for maintaining the set value. A properly functioning component allows for:
- stable speed maintenance without the need to constantly press the accelerator pedal,
- smooth cruise control response to changes in load and driving conditions,
- reduced driver fatigue during highway driving,
- more uniform load on the drivetrain.
Thanks to proper cooperation with other electronic components, the sensor supports the consistent operation of the cruise control system, which translates into predictable vehicle behavior.

Component condition and installation aspects
The offered sensor comes from a Mercedes vehicle and is classified as a used part, which allows for a favorable cost-to-quality ratio. Before installation, it is recommended to perform a standard verification of the vehicle's electrical installation, connectors, and any errors stored in the controller memory to rule out other causes of cruise control malfunction.
When replacing the sensor, it is worth paying attention to:
- proper seating in the socket or bracket provided by the manufacturer,
- cleanliness and condition of electrical contacts,
- correct routing of wires in a way that protects against abrasion.
